Analysis of CO2 Emission of Apartments Based on Major Construction Materials

By a national point of view,Assuring actual data for Green-house Gas(GHGs) in the domestic construction sector is needed to establish and perform reducing plan of GHGs for effective corresponding the Climate Change Agreement.This study aims to assess GHGs emission of each household of apartments and to estimate annual GHGs emission by the new construction of apartment in Korea.We subject to major construction materials consumed in the construction of new apartments.The assessment of GHGs emission was executed with six apartment types in this study.The annual energy consumption by a household in Korea was about 20,153 Mcal as of 2003,and the energy consumption was expected to consistently increase.According to the statistic data of the construction sector,apartments occupy a high portion of 86.4% among the residential buildings,and it is expected to remain at a certain level every year due to the national development policy of the Korean government.The result shows that CO2 emission of an apartment house was analyzed to be 438.6 kg-CO2/m2 on average.If the average number of new residential buildings constructed in Korea is assumed to be 300,000,the annual CO2 emitted from the construction of apartments can be estimated at about 9,650,016 T-CO2.
